题解 | #记负均正II#
记负均正II
https://www.nowcoder.com/practice/64f6f222499c4c94b338e588592b6a62
const rl = require("readline").createInterface({ input: process.stdin });
var iter = rl[Symbol.asyncIterator]();
const readline = async () => (await iter.next()).value;
void async function () {
// Write your code here
let num = 0;
let sum = 0;
let n = 0;
let average = 0;
while(line = await readline()){
let number = parseInt(line);
if(number<0) num++;
else {
sum+=number;
n++;
}
}
if(n===0)average=0;
else average=sum/n;
console.log(num);
console.log(average.toFixed(1));
}()
查看9道真题和解析